1.- Fundamental laws and concepts. 2.- Structure of matter. 3.- Chemical transformations of matter. 4.- Applied Chemistry.
THEORY PROGRAMME: TOPIC 1. fundamental concepts and laws of chemistry. Concept of science. Object, importance and
classification of chemistry. Classification of matter.
Fundamental laws of chemical transformations.
TOPIC 2. STRUCTURE OF THE ATOM: ATOMIC NUCLEUS. Elementary particles: the electron, proton and neutron.
Rutherford's atomic model. Atomic number and mass number.
Isotopes and isobars. Nuclear stability.
TOPIC 3. STRUCTURE OF THE ATOM: ELECTRONIC STRUCTURE. Matter-energy interaction. Atomic spectra. Bohr's atomic
model. Extranuclear structure of the atom according to wave
mechanics: wave-particle dualism.
TOPIC 4. PERIODIC SYSTEM. PERIODIC LAW. Classification of the elements: periodic law and
periodic system. The atomic nucleus and the periodic table.
Electrons and the periodic table: mechanocúantic
explanation.
TOPIC 5. CHEMICAL BONDING. Ionic bonding: crystal lattices, lattice energy.
Covalent bonding: Nature, Lewis structures and octet rule,
molecular geometry and dipole moment.
TOPIC 6. INTERMOLECULAR FORCES. AGGREGATE STATES OF MATTER. CHANGES OF STATE. Gas state: ideal gas laws, real gases, kinetic-molecular
theory of gases. Liquid state: properties. Solid state:
properties.
TOPIC 7. DISPERSED SYSTEMS. DISSOLUTIONS. COLLIGATIVE PROPERTIES OF SOLUTIONS. Disperse systems: classification. Solutions: solubility,
ideal and non-ideal solutions, Raoult's law, Henry's law.

TOPIC 8. CHEMICAL REACTIONS: CHEMICAL THERMODYNAMICS. Basic terms in thermodynamics. Zero Principle of
Thermodynamics. Heat. Work. First Principle of
Thermodynamics: Internal energy. Thermochemistry:
TOPIC 9. CHEMICAL REACTIONS: CHEMICAL KINETICS. Speed of chemical reactions. Elementary reactions.
Reaction mechanism. General equation of reaction rate:
reaction order.
TOPIC 10. CHEMICAL EQUILIBRIUM Expression of the equilibrium constant. Relationships
between equilibrium constants. Relationship between
chemical kinetics and chemical equilibrium.
TOPIC 11. ELECTROCHEMISTRY. Oxidation-reduction reactions. Electrochemical cells.
Standard electrode potential. Thermodynamics of redox
reactions.
PRACTICE 1: SYNTHESIS: OBTAINING TETRAMMINOCOPPER(II) SULPHATE. PRACTICAL 2: ACID-BASE VOLUMETRIES: DETERMINATION OF THE ACIDITY OF A VINEGAR. PRACTICAL 3: CHEMICAL KINETICS: ACID HYDROLYSIS OF METHYL ACETATE. SEMINAR: WAYS OF EXPRESSING CONCENTRATION. CALCULATIONS IN THE CHEMISTRY LABORATORY. PRACTICAL 4: DISTILLATION OF AN ETHANOL-WATER MIXTURE. PRACTICAL 5: SOLUBILITY AND PRECIPITATION. PRACTICAL EXAM |

According to the REGULATION OF ACADEMIC RULES AND STUDENT
EVALUATION OF THE UNIVERSITY OF JAÉN, the evaluation of the
subject is a global evaluation, and each part must be passed in
order to be included in the final grade, according to the following
percentages:
Each of the evaluated parts must be passed in order to be
included in the final grade of the subject, according to the
following percentages:
1) The mastery of theoretical knowledge, problems and chemical formulation will be assessed by means of a theoretical exam at the end of the semester. It has a total weight of 70% of the final grade of the subject.
2) The mastery of practical knowledge will be assessed by means of an exam at the end of the practical sessions and the revision of the laboratory notebook. It has a total weight of 20% of the final grade of the course.
3) The activities proposed in class and in seminars will be evaluated after their completion. It has a total weight of 10% of the final grade of the course.
The grades obtained in points 2) and 3) will be maintained for both the ordinary and extraordinary exams periods.
